“Benedict: Bellahouston and Beyond” – House by house, family by family: the call to Evangelisation – a series of reflections for adults, offered by the Archdiocese of Glasgow. The final session – The bigger picture: educating the saints of the 21st Century led by Barbara Campbell – will take place on Wednesday 16th November at 1.45pm-2.45pm, and will be repeated on Thursday 17th November at 7.30pm-8.30pm in the Archdiocesan Offices, 196 Clyde Street, Glasgow.
